Cavity closing in the refractory phase-liquid metal sintered composition
Description
Investigated are the conditions for cavities being filled and appearing in WC-Ni sintered hard alloys. The equilibrium of the cavity in the sintered alloy was found to depend upon the content of the molten phase and the specific surface area of tungsten carbide particles
